EPAM Systems vs ITRex Group: overview
EPAM Systems
EPAM Systems was co-founded in 1993 in New Jersey and Minsk by Arkadiy Dobkin and Leo Lozner, and has traded on the NYSE as an S&P 500 constituent since 2012. It employed roughly 62,850 people across more than 55 countries at the end of 2025. AI advisory and transformation engineering runs as a marketed practice across the firm, distinguished from pure Big Four strategy firms by EPAM's engineering-heavy delivery model: advisors sit alongside the technical staff who actually build what gets recommended.
ITRex Group
ITRex has run out of Southern California since 2009, and public headcount estimates range from around 221 up to over 250 employees across three continents. The agency pairs AI advisory with data analytics and cloud computing instead of offering strategy in isolation, meaning clients get a partner who checks data readiness before recommending a roadmap, not just a slide deck disconnected from what the client's systems can actually support.
